Central Station area hosts numerous multinational corporations and Italian enterprises across various sectors. UniCredit, one of Europe's leading banking groups, maintains significant office presence in the district. Pirelli's headquarters stands as an architectural landmark near the station. The area attracts financial services firms, insurance companies, consulting practices and technology businesses. Media companies and publishing houses have traditionally favoured this district for its central location. Legal and accounting firms cluster here to serve corporate clients, whilst the growing technology sector continues to establish offices in renovated industrial spaces.
Milano Centrale station provides direct access to high-speed rail services connecting Rome, Florence, Venice and international destinations including Paris and Zurich. The station serves as a hub for regional trains throughout Lombardy. Metro lines M2 (green) and M3 (yellow) intersect at Centrale, whilst M5 (purple) stops at Isola nearby. Numerous bus and tram routes serve the district, including lines 5, 9, 10, 33, 42, 81, 87 and 90. The A4 motorway to Venice and A1 to Bologna are accessible within minutes. Milan Linate Airport sits 10 kilometres away, whilst Malpensa International Airport connects via the Malpensa Express train service in 40 minutes.
